Blue Foundry Bancorp is a full-service bank. Its business consists of originating one-to-four-family residential, multi-family, and non-residential real estate mortgages, home equity loans and lines of credit, and commercial and industrial loans. It attracts retail deposits from the general public in the areas surrounding its banking offices, through its borrowers, and through its online presence, offering a wide variety of deposit products. The bank also invests in securities. Its revenues are derived from interest on loans and, to a lesser extent, interest on mortgage-backed and other investment securities. The company's sources of funds are deposits, principal, and interest payments on loans, securities, and borrowings from the Federal Home Loan Bank of New York.
FreightCar America Inc is a manufacturer of railcars and components, serving diverse transportation needs in North America. The company designs and produces a wide range of railcar types, including box cars, hoppers, covered hoppers, gondolas, and flat cars for both intermodal and non-intermodal freight. The company has two segments: The Manufacturing segment encompasses new railcar manufacturing, used railcar sales, leasing, and rebuilds, while the Aftermarket segment includes the selling of forged, cast and fabricated railcar parts and supplies for all railcar types, and provides aftermarket services including safety training, railcar inspections, and preventative maintenance. The company's revenue is predominantly derived from its Manufacturing segment.
